Look up the word souffleur in a French-English dictionary and the translation that’s most likely to be given is ‘prompter’. That, at least, is the meaning in the theatre, but in the breeding shed, it turns out that it’s also the French term for ‘teaser’, those ‘unsung heroes’ of the bloodstock industry as… 976 more words